Entry Requirements

The aim of our entry criteria policy is to ensure students are taking courses they are well suited to and are able to make progress in. We seek to provide courses well matched to the needs of our students, helping them to follow their chosen progression pathway.

Our main College entry requirements are as follows:

Entry Requirements

A minimum of five 9-4 grades at GCSE, including English and Maths (at least to Level 4) from five different subject areas.

Purely vocational pathway require a minimum of four 9-4 grades at GCSE, including English and Maths (at least to Level 4) from four different subject areas.

As well as our general entry requirements, there are certain subjects which hold individual expectations based on GCSE outcomes.  These are:

Applied Science

This is a Cambridge Technical Level 3 Extended Certificate in Applied Science which is the equivalent of one A Level.

Art & Design

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Art. We recommend students have a good grade at GCSE to form the foundation of their work but do accept students if they have not studied Art before.

Biology

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 on the higher paper in the specific science and a 5 on higher paper in Mathematics. Students ent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course. In order to study more than one Science students must have achieved a 6 in a Science.

Those ent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course.

Business Studies

This is a Cambridge Technical Level 3 Extended Certificate in Business which is the equivalent of one A Level.

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Business.

Cambridge Technicals in Sports and Physical Studies

This is a Cambridge Technical Level 3 Diploma in Sport which is the equivalent of two A Levels.

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Sport. 

Chemistry

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 on the higher paper in the specific Science and a 5 on higher paper in Mathematics. Students ent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course. In order to study more than one Science students must have achieved a 6 in a Science.

Those ent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course

Computer Science

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in Mathematics.

Dance

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Dance.

Drama and Theatre Studies

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Drama.

Design & Technology: Product Design

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Product Design.  

Economics

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in Mathematics.

English Language and Literature combined

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in English Language or English Literature.  Students must achieve a grade 4 in both as a minimum.

French

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 on the higher paper in the specific language.

Geography

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 4 or above in Geography if they have studied it before or a 4 in a science subject if they have not studied it before.

History

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in History if they have studied it before or a 5 or above in English if they have not studied it before.

Mathematics

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 6 or above on the higher paper.  

Those entering on a 6 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course.

Media Studies

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Music. We recommend students have passed their GCSE Media if they have studied it before. 

Modern Foreign Languages

Other than our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in a specific language.

It is recommended that students have studied on the higher paper at GCSE.

Music

This is a Cambridge Technical Level 3 Extended Certificate in Music which is the equivalent of one A Level.  

Other than our general entry requirements there are no additional qualifications needed to study Music. We recommend students have passed their GCSE Music or can play an instrument. 

Philosophy and Ethics

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 4 or above in English Language or Literature.

Physics

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 on the higher paper in the specific Science and a 5 on higher paper in Mathematics. Students ent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course. In order to study more than one Science students must have achieved a 6 in a Science.  Those entering on a 5 will be monitored to ensure they are suitable for the course.

Psychology

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in English, Maths and Science.

Religious Studies

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 4 in an English subject.

Sociology

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 or above in English Language or Literature.

Spanish

As well as our general entry requirements, students must achieve a 5 on the higher paper in the specific language.

The Sixth Form will review applications and may revoke offered places based on attendance, behaviour and references from schools.
